Embark On US Corporate Registration: A Step-by-Step Guide
Forming a corporation in the United States is a crucial undertaking that demands careful preparation. This guide will provide you with a comprehensive overview of the steps involved, making the process manageable. First, you'll need to select a appropriate business name and confirm its availability. Then, you must file articles of incorporation with your state's department of more info state.
- Additionally, you may need to obtain an Employer Identification Number (EIN) from the Internal Revenue Service (IRS).
- Then, it's essential to establish bylaws that define your corporation's internal operations.
- Last but not least, you should fulfill all relevant state and federal regulations.
By following these steps, you can efficiently navigate the process of US corporate registration and set your business up for prosperity.
Grasping US Company Structures and Formation
Embarking on the journey of establishing a business in the United States requires a solid grasp of various company structures. The structure you choose significantly affects your liability, taxation, and overall operational framework. Common US company structures include independent contractors, partnerships, corporations (C-corps and S-corps), and limited liability companies (LLCs). Each structure provides different advantages and disadvantages. Carefully analyzing your enterprise needs is essential to selecting the most suitable structure for long-term success.
- In regard to instance, a sole proprietorship offers simplicity but provides no personal separation between you and your business.
- On the other hand, an LLC provides limited liability protection while maintaining the flexibility of a partnership.
Consulting with a legal and financial expert can provide valuable assistance in navigating the complexities of US company formation.

Incorporating in America: Pros and Cons
Deciding to start an American business is a significant decision, and one of the key choices you'll face is whether to legally register your company. Becoming a corporation offers several potential advantages, including limited liability. This means that your personal property are generally safeguarded from business obligations. Furthermore, incorporating can improve your company's reputation, making it easier to attract funding and partnerships.
- However, there are also some aspects to keep in mind. Registering your business can be a involved process, and there are often related expenses. You'll also need to adhere to certain requirements once you're incorporated.
As a result, it's crucial to meticulously weigh the benefits and disadvantages of incorporating before making a decision. Talking to a business attorney can be helpful in navigating this process and figuring out what's best for your individual situation.
